1. AI stand-up comedians: The new joke machines
Imagine going to a comedy club and the headliner is an AI bot cracking jokes. Yep, AI comedians are a real thing now. These digital jokesters analyze audience reactions in real time and tweak their punchlines on the fly. Sometimes their humor is cringeworthy, but other times, they nail it, especially for niche or super geeky crowds. It’s like having a robot roast you, but with zero feelings hurt. The big question: Can AI ever truly master comedic timing like humans? For now, it’s a wild mix of laughs and awkward silences.
2. AI dating coaches: Swipe right on robot advice
Tired of awkward first dates? AI dating coaches are here to save the day. These bots analyze your dating profiles, suggest killer openers, and even evaluate your text convos to see if there’s chemistry. Some apps offer “flirting analytics” so you can fine-tune your charm. But beware — some users say the AI-crafted pickup lines sound more robotic than romantic, making you wonder if love can really be algorithmic.
3. Virtual ghosts for smart homes: Haunted by AI
Want to prank your roommates or freak out your family? AI-powered smart home systems can now simulate ghostly activity. Think flickering lights, eerie whispers, or sudden temperature drops — all controlled by AI to create a spooky haunted house vibe. Originally made for Halloween fun, some users have taken it way too seriously, leading to hilarious and chaotic ghost hunts in their own homes. Who knew AI could be such a mischievous prankster?

5. AI meme generators: Meme wars just got real
Meme culture is already wild, but AI is taking it to the next level. AI platforms now auto-generate memes based on trending topics and your personal humor style. Whether you’re into cat memes, existential jokes, or niche fandom humor, AI spits out viral-worthy memes in seconds. The internet is gearing up for full-on meme wars between bots, and honestly, it’s going to be chaotic and hilarious.
6. Personalized AI lullabies: Sleep like a baby (or not)
Struggling to fall asleep? AI can now compose custom lullabies tailored to your sleep data and mood. These tunes are designed to relax you and help you drift off. But some users report getting weird results — like lullabies that sound suspiciously like sad breakup songs. Hey, whatever helps you catch those Z’s, right?
